/// Return the recommended path for temporary files.
pub fn tmpDir() ?[]const u8 {
if (builtin.os.tag == .windows) {
// TODO: what is a good fallback path on windows?
const v = std.os.getenvW(std.unicode.utf8ToUtf16LeStringLiteral("TMP")) orelse return null;
// MAX_PATH is very likely sufficient, but it's theoretically possible for someone to
// configure their os to allow paths as big as std.os.windows.PATH_MAX_WIDE, which is MUCH
// larger. Even if they did that, though, it's very unlikey that their Temp dir will use
// such a long path. We can switch if we see any issues, though it seems fairly unlikely.
var buf = [_]u8{0} ** std.os.windows.MAX_PATH;
const len = std.unicode.utf16leToUtf8(buf[0..], v[0..v.len]) catch |e| {
log.warn("failed to convert temp dir path from windows string: {}", .{e});
return null;
};
return buf[0..len];
}
if (std.os.getenv("TMPDIR")) |v| return v;
if (std.os.getenv("TMP")) |v| return v;
return "/tmp";
